Output 8db2893279460ea8310fd7218f37285a0d9abe035418f88d9586d9fb0b5fef17:0

value
26919398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 229391c55ca1504e6e3372f8e189406ffbfcdf26 OP_EQUAL
address
34qqgNMBk5wZuiAxYaHeLCRQJ8jS5UrC3o
transaction
8db2893279460ea8310fd7218f37285a0d9abe035418f88d9586d9fb0b5fef17
spent
true